03e5890002c36c1fed4b0801cef173bfe82ec4504a7546e8dac9a717e3045dfb

1085366 (696539 blocks ago)

⏴ Block 1085365 (138edb28…c30) | Block 1085367 ⏵ | Latest block ⏭

Metadata

21/06/2022, 02:54 UTC (967d 9:59:21 ago) 19.0 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details